site stats

Sql pivot with 2 aggregates

WebFor this, we will make the use of a simple query that will group the result based on the assigned date and order the result set on assigned date column value and use the count aggregate function to calculate the total articles of each assigned date. Code: WebJul 27, 2024 · SQL Server pivot on 2 (or multiple) aggregates. Is it possible to pivot on multiple aggregated columns in SQL Server? I have the following order table: [ORDERS] CustName OrderedProduct QtyOrdered UnitCost UnitPrice OrderDate Bob Canned …

How to Pivot Multiple Columns in SQL Server

WebSQL : How to pivot without an aggregate?To Access My Live Chat Page, On Google, Search for "hows tech developer connect"As I promised, I have a secret featur... WebSQL Server Pivot Table with multiple column aggregates. create table mytransactions (country varchar (30), totalcount int, numericmonth int, chardate char (20), totalamount … scorecards dashboards examples https://hirschfineart.com

PIVOT and UNPIVOT examples - Amazon Redshift

WebMay 31, 2024 · Something like: select hour_of_day, avg( case when day_of_week = 2 then item_count else null end ) Mondays, avg( case when day_of_week = 3 then item_count … WebJan 18, 2024 · 2. Here is one way using sum ()Over () windowed aggregate function. Trick here is preaggregating the AreaNASF/AreaRSF column for each BuildingID before … WebDec 29, 2024 · However, what you've suggested seems to be equivalent to my original code in that still get nulls in the pivoted fields which result in the grand total column having nulls. To correct this the first line select statement should be SELECT var1, var2, var3, [1], [2], isnull ( [1],0) + isnull ( [2],0) AS Total. pred forte ointment

tsql - SQL Server PIVOT with Multiple Aggregate Columns …

Category:Spark 3.4.0 ScalaDoc - org.apache.spark.sql…

Tags:Sql pivot with 2 aggregates

Sql pivot with 2 aggregates

SQL Server pivot on 2 (or multiple) aggregates - Stack Overflow

WebFeb 22, 2024 · It is a common question to get the output of at least two aggregate functions in the SQL pivot table columns. Of course it is not possible to combine two different … WebOct 10, 2024 · To include multiple aggregations with the PIVOT operator we would need to have multiple pivots and join them, as well as adding all the necessary columns to the Select list. Here is how we could use two pivots to return the total amount and total quantity for each month in each region.

Sql pivot with 2 aggregates

Did you know?

WebMar 25, 2009 · This chapter from Inside Microsoft SQL Server 2008 T-SQL Querying covers various data-aggregation techniques, including using the OVER clause with aggregate … WebSQL Server pivot table provides a powerful t-sql syntax for tsql developers to convert data into pivot structures that users are familier from MS Excel. It is a common question that t …

WebJul 26, 2006 · July 25, 2006 at 2:29 pm. #651473. To my knowledge pivet needs a aggregate function. Without aggregate function logically it is not needed. can you explain specfic need. Also it will be more rows ...

WebBu işlem, PIVOT işleminde kullanılmayan sütunlara dayanır. Yayma: Pivot işlemi sonucunda oluşturulacak sütun isimlerini belirtmeniz gerekir. Toplama (aggregation): Gruplandırılmış satırları işlemek için aggregation fonksiyonu (SUM vb.) belirlemeniz gereklidir. Ayrıca, PIVOT operatörünün sonuç tablosuna takma ad vermeniz ... WebMar 27, 2024 · 6.3.2 pivot原理说明 把整个表整理成3种列:维度列、旋转列、聚合列。 1)格式. select * from tablename pivot ( sum(聚合列) as 列标识 for 旋转列 in( 旋转列值1 ,旋转列值2,旋转列值3) ) 2)旋转列 原来是某个列的行值,现在要从行值要转为列的字段(上例的product) 3)聚合列

WebApr 11, 2024 · Copy You want to use this sql query. set @a = 100 - 2.0 / 14 * 100 Copy Solution 3: Add a .0 to the end of your last line, since if you use all integers SQL will implicitly cast the result as an int. set @a = (( 100 - 2 ) / 14 ) * 100.0 Copy Solution 4: change your declarations to include decimal places: declare @a decimal ( 10 , 5 ) declare @b ...

WebSQL Server PIVOT operator rotates a table-valued expression. It turns the unique values in one column into multiple columns in the output and performs aggregations on any remaining column values. You follow these steps to make a query a pivot table: First, select a base dataset for pivoting. scorecards for interviewsWebDec 19, 2013 · SQL Server Execution Times: CPU time = 5454 ms, elapsed time = 8878 ms. Если сравнить планы, то можно заметить, что операция Hash Match более затратна при использовании PIVOT, но время выполнения говорит об обратном. 2. pred forte eye ointmentWebJan 11, 2013 · As others have said this is known as a PIVOT. There are several ways in which you can transform your data from rows into columns of data. If you know the values ahead of time, then you can hard-code the values. Prior to the PIVOT function you would use an aggregate function with a CASE statement. Aggregate/CASE Version: pred forte ophthalmic suspensionWebApr 13, 2014 · There needs to be 2 aggregate columns for each BOM. I tried to acheive the partial result with the query as shown below: SELECT [PART NUMBER], [BOM DATE], … scorecards for employeesWebApr 20, 2024 · Simplest solution works in all databases: Filtered aggregate functions (or manual pivot) This solution allows for calculating all results in a single query by using 8 different, explicit, filtered aggregate functions and no GROUP BY clause (none in this example. More complex cases where GROUP BY persists are sill imaginable). pred forte smpcWebJan 16, 2008 · Instead using PIVOT operator, use the old way to pivot. For example, the first statement could be re-written as: SELECT A. ACCOUNT_MANAGER_OID, SUM ( CASE … pred forte gotasWebКак в SQL - использование Aggregate function SUM в alias имени столбца Как посчитать сумму псевдонимов столбцов "Performance_Indicators". scorecards employees